I’ve had only one issue with a stone from Max and he made it right, big time. I had bought a ‘regular’ thickness ‘red aoto’, an Atogoyama akepin, and upon receipt I observed that the stone had a rather large divot in the back, right in the middle. We’re all used to missing corners etc, but this divot, by being smack in the middle, effectively reduced the thickness of the stone by about half. I made my case to Max, and he replaced it with the thicker version and paid the shipping. I have no complaints with his service, it’s been exceptional in my one case.
